- Scored out of 10, guest rating 8.9Fabulous - What previous guests thought, 364 reviewsWhat a place to stay, it was definitely worth it! But remember you have to drive 46 km by gravel road to get there. We drove a city car Ford Fiesta (without 4x4) and we've done it! Going there by such a car, you should count around 1,5 h one way. But with these views and sense that you are in the middle of nowhere, it was such a positive thrilled adventure :) For us this town Djúpavík with a Hotel Djúpavík was the best thing, which we came across in the whole Western Fiords. We only spent 1 night and 1 lunchtime in Borgarnes, so my experience was limited. We would have loved to stay longer and explore more! The walk along the seaside is beautiful and a great way to get around. The pool with its hot tubs is excellent - just go here and skip the pricey spas! The town feels so safe and there are some lovely bakeries and cafes. The Settlement Museum is well worth a visit!Guest review byAlexisUnited States - 8.0

The parking by the fall is expensive at no reason. It offers no services, like toilets. If the weather is ok and you like walking, there is a free spot closer to the city, 1mile or 1500m, with a trail to the fall. The fall and the mountain together in a pic are the postcard you imagined.Guest review byPietroItaly - 10.0
